Эки кутуча - Конфигурацияны башкаруу

by Apr 11, 2023BI/Analytics0 комментарийлер

Бир кутуда эки (эгер мүмкүн болсо) жана документтерде бардыгы (ар дайым).

IT контекстинде "бир кутудагы экөө" ашыкча жана ишенимдүүлүктү жогорулатуу үчүн чогуу иштөөгө арналган эки серверди же компоненттерди билдирет. Бул орнотуу, эгерде бир компонент иштебей калса, экинчиси анын ишин колго алып, кызматтын үзгүлтүксүздүгүн камсыздай алат. "Бир кутуда эки" болуунун максаты - жогорку жеткиликтүүлүктү жана кырсыкты калыбына келтирүү. Бул уюмдагы адамдын ролуна да тиешелүү; бирок ал сейрек ишке ашырылып жатат.

Келгиле, тиешелүү Analytics мисалын карап көрөлү. Биз баарыбыз компаниябыздагы же уюмдагы Analytics үчүн "баруучу" адамды аты боюнча билебиз. Майктын отчету же Джейндин башкаруу тактасы - алардын аты менен аталган отчеттор же башкаруу такталары бар адамдар. Албетте, аналитиканы билген башка адамдар да бар, бирок булар эң оор иштерди кантип бүтүрүүнү жана белгиленген мөөнөттө жетишүүнү билген чыныгы чемпиондор. Маселе бул адамдар жалгыз турат. Кысымга кабылган көп учурларда алар эч ким менен иштешпейт, анткени бул аларды жайлатышы мүмкүн жана көйгөй ушул жерден башталат. Биз бул адамды жоготуп алабыз деп эч качан ойлобойбуз. Мен кадимки “автобус сүзүп кетти дейли” деген сөздөн же учурдагы эмгек рыногунун мүмкүнчүлүктөрүнөн пайдаланып, “алар лотереядан утуп алышты!” деген сыяктуу позитивдүү сөздөрдү айтуудан баш тартам, анткени баарыбыз позитивдүү болуш үчүн өзүбүздүн салымыбызды кошушубуз керек. ушул күндөрү.

Story
Дүйшөмбүнүн таңы келип, аналитика боюнча экспертибиз жана чемпион MJ кызматтан кетүү тууралуу арызын тапшырды. MJ лотереядан утуп алган жана буга чейин дүйнөдө кароосуз өлкөдөн чыгып кеткен. Команда жана MJди билген адамдар толкунданышат жана көрө албастык менен иштешет, бирок иш бүтүшү керек. Эми MJ жасап жаткан ишинин мааниси жана чындыгы түшүнүлө турган учур. MJ аналитиканы акыркы жарыялоо жана текшерүү үчүн жооптуу болгон. Алар ар дайым аналитиканы баарына жеткирүүдөн мурун эффективдүүлүктү жогорулатууга же ошол оор өзгөрүүнү жасоого жөндөмдүү болуп көрүнгөн. Анын кандайча жасалганы эч кимге кызыккан эмес жана бул жөн эле болгондугу үчүн коопсуз болгон жана MJ Analytics жеке Рок жылдызы болгондуктан, автономия деңгээли берилген. Азыр команда бөлүктөрүн, суроо-талаптарды, күнүмдүк маселелерди, өзгөртүү өтүнүчтөрүн чогулта баштаганда, алар жоголуп, чуркай баштайт. Отчеттор / Башкаруу такталары белгисиз штаттарда табылган; кээ бир активдер дем алыш күндөрү жаңыртылган жок жана эмне үчүн экенин билбейбиз; адамдар эмне болуп жатканын жана качан оңдолот деп сурап жатышат, MJ аткарылды деп айткан түзөтүүлөр көрүнбөйт жана эмне үчүн экенин билбейбиз. Команда начар окшойт. Бул кырсык жана азыр баарыбыз MJди жек көрөбүз.

Сабактар
Кээ бир жеңил жана айкын алып кетүүлөр бар.

  1. Эч качан адамдын жалгыз иштөөсүнө жол бербеңиз. Жакшы угулат, бирок кичинекей шамдагай командаларда муну ишке ашырууга биздин убактыбыз да, адамдарыбыз да жок. Эл келип-кетет, милдеттери көп, ошондуктан өндүрүмдүүлүктүн атынан бөлүштүрүү жана жеңүү.
  2. Ар ким өзүнүн билимин бөлүшүшү керек. Ошондой эле жакшы угулат, бирок биз туура адам же адамдар менен бөлүшүп жатабызбы? Көптөгөн лотерея жеңүүчүлөрү кесиптештер экенин унутпаңыз. Билим менен бөлүшүү сессияларын өткөрүү тапшырмалардан да убакытты талап кылат жана көпчүлүк адамдар көндүмдөрдү жана билимди керектүү учурда гана жумшашат.

Демек, ар бир адам ишке ашыра ала турган жана артта кала турган реалдуу чечимдер кайсылар?
Конфигурацияны башкаруудан баштайлы. Биз муну бир нече окшош темалар үчүн чатыр термин катары колдонобуз.

  1. Өзгөртүүлөрдү башкаруу: Программалык камсыздоо тутумдарына структуралык жана системалуу түрдө өзгөртүүлөрдү киргизүүнү пландаштыруу, ишке ашыруу жана контролдоо процесси. Бул процесс өзгөртүүлөр көзөмөлдөнүүчү жана эффективдүү түрдө (кайра кайтаруу мүмкүнчүлүгү менен), учурдагы системаны минималдуу үзгүлтүккө учуратып, уюмга максималдуу пайда алып келүүнү камсыз кылууга багытталган.
  2. Долбоорду башкаруу: Программалык камсыздоону иштеп чыгуу долбоорлорун пландаштыруу, уюштуруу жана контролдоо, алардын өз убагында, бюджеттин чегинде жана каалаган сапат стандарттарына ылайык бүтүшүн камсыз кылуу. Бул долбоордун максаттарына жетүү жана программалык продуктуну график боюнча жеткирүү үчүн программалык камсыздоону иштеп чыгуунун бүткүл өмүр цикли боюнча ресурстарды, иш-чараларды жана милдеттерди координациялоону камтыйт.
  3. Үзгүлтүксүз интеграция жана үзгүлтүксүз жеткирүү (CI/CD): Курулушту автоматташтыруу, тестирлөө жана программалык камсыздоону жайылтуу процесси. Үзгүлтүксүз интеграциялоо процессинин башталышында каталарды аныктоо үчүн жалпы репозиторийге коддун өзгөртүүлөрүн үзгүлтүксүз бириктирүүнү жана автоматташтырылган тесттерди жүргүзүүнү талап кылат. Үзгүлтүксүз Жеткирүү/Орнотуу жаңы функцияларды жана жакшыртууларды тез жана тез-тез чыгарууга мүмкүндүк берүүчү, текшерилген жана тастыкталган коддун өзгөртүүлөрүн өндүрүшкө автоматтык түрдө чыгарууну камтыйт.
  4. Версия башкаруу: Атайын программалык куралдарды колдонуу менен убакыттын өтүшү менен баштапкы кодго жана башка программалык артефакттарга өзгөртүүлөрдү башкаруу процесси. Бул иштеп чыгуучуларга код базасында кызматташууга, өзгөрүүлөрдүн толук тарыхын сактоого жана негизги код базасына таасирин тийгизбестен жаңы функциялар менен эксперимент жүргүзүүгө мүмкүндүк берет.

Жогоруда айтылгандардын баары программалык камсыздоону иштеп чыгуунун жакшы практикасына тиешелүү. Бизнести башкарган жана башкарган аналитика мындан кем эмес татыктуу, анткени алар чечим кабыл алууда маанилүү миссия. Бардык аналитикалык активдер (ETL жумуштары, семантикалык аныктамалар, метрикалык аныктамалар, отчеттор, аспаптар такталары, окуялар... ж.

Конфигурацияны башкарууну колдонуу жакшы абалда иштөөнү камсыздайт. Активдер версияланган, ошондуктан биз алардын жашоосунда эмне болгонун көрө алабыз, биз ким эмненин үстүндө иштеп жатканын билебиз, ошондой эле жетишкендиктер жана мөөнөттөр жана өндүрүш улана берерин билебиз. Эч кандай таза процесс камтылбаган нерсе - бул билимди өткөрүп берүү жана нерселердин эмне үчүн алар ушундай экенин түшүнүү.

Ар бир системанын, маалымат базасынын жана аналитика куралынын өзүнүн өзгөчөлүгү бар. Аларды тез же жай кылган нерселер, аларды белгилүү бир жол менен алып жүрүүгө же каалаган натыйжага алып келген нерселер. Бул системадагы же глобалдык деңгээлдеги жөндөөлөр же активдин дизайнындагы нерселер болушу мүмкүн, алар аларды керектүүдөй иштетет. Көйгөй, бул нерселердин көбү убакыттын өтүшү менен үйрөнүлөт жана аларды документтештирүүгө дайыма эле жер жок. Булут тутумдарына өткөнүбүздө дагы, биз тиркеменин кантип аткарылышын көзөмөлдөбөйбүз жана аны мүмкүн болушунча тезирээк кылуу үчүн жеткирүүчүгө ишенебиз, биз издеп жаткан нерсенин кулпусун ачуу үчүн активдерибизде аныктамаларды өзгөртүү улантылат. Бул билимди башкаларга жеткиликтүү кылуу аркылуу басып алуу жана бөлүшүү керек. Бул билим активдердин документациясынын бир бөлүгү катары талап кылынышы керек жана версияны көзөмөлдөө, CI/CD текшерүү жана бекитүү процессинин ажырагыс бөлүгү болуп, ал тургай кээ бир учурларда аткарыла турган жана кылынбаган нерселерди жарыялоодон мурун текшерүү тизмесинин бир бөлүгү катары болушу керек. кыл.

Биздин аналитика процесстериндеги жарлыктарды жабуу үчүн сыйкырдуу жооптор же AI жок же алардын жоктугу. Маалыматтарды жана аналитиканы кармап турган команданын көлөмүнө карабастан, өзгөрүүлөргө көз салуу, бардык активдерди версиялоо жана иштеп чыгуу процессин документтештирүүгө жана билимдерди алууга жардам берүү үчүн системага инвестиция салуу зарыл. Процесстерге жана убакытка инвестиция салуу кийинчерээк аналитикабыздын дени сак абалын сактап калуу үчүн бир нече убакытты үнөмдөйт. Эмнелер болуп жатат жана MJs жана башка лотерея жеңүүчүлөрү үчүн камсыздандыруу полисине ээ болуу эң жакшы.

 

BI/AnalyticsUncategorized
Эмне үчүн Microsoft Excel №1 аналитика куралы болуп саналат
Эмне үчүн Excel №1 Аналитика куралы?

Эмне үчүн Excel №1 Аналитика куралы?

  Бул арзан жана оңой. Microsoft Excel электрондук жадыбал программасы мурунтан эле бизнес колдонуучунун компьютеринде орнотулган. Бүгүнкү күндө көптөгөн колдонуучулар орто мектептен бери же андан мурдараак Microsoft Office программасына туш болушат. Бул тизелеп жооп катары ...

Read More

BI/AnalyticsUncategorized
Өзүңүздүн көз караштарыңызды тазалаңыз: аналитиканын жазгы тазалоосу боюнча колдонмо

Өзүңүздүн көз караштарыңызды тазалаңыз: аналитиканын жазгы тазалоосу боюнча колдонмо

Өзүңүздүн көз караштарыңызды тазалаңыз. жылдын жыйынтыгы боюнча отчеттор түзүлөт жана кылдат текшерилет, андан кийин ар бир адам ырааттуу иш графигине орношот. Күндөр узарып, бак-дарактар, гүлдөр гүлдөй баштаганда...

Read More

BI/AnalyticsUncategorized
NY Style vs. Chicago Style Pizza: Даамдуу Дебат

NY Style vs. Chicago Style Pizza: Даамдуу Дебат

Биздин каалоолорубузду канааттандырганда, пиццанын ысык кесиминин кубанычына бир нече нерсе тең келе албайт. Нью-Йорк стилиндеги жана Чикаго стилиндеги пиццанын ортосундагы талаш ондогон жылдар бою кызуу талкууларды жаратты. Ар бир стилдин өзүнүн уникалдуу өзгөчөлүктөрү жана берилген күйөрмандары бар....

Read More

BI/AnalyticsCognos Analytics
Cognos Query Studio
Колдонуучуларыңыз алардын Query студиясын каалашат

Колдонуучуларыңыз алардын Query студиясын каалашат

IBM Cognos Analytics 12 чыгарылышы менен, Query Studio жана Analysis Studio көптөн бери жарыяланган эскирүү акыры Cognos Analytics версиясы менен жеткирилди. Бул иш менен алектенген көпчүлүк адамдар үчүн күтүлбөгөн нерсе болбошу керек ...

Read More

BI/Analytics
Аналитика каталогдору – Аналитика экосистемасынын өсүп келе жаткан жылдызы

Аналитика каталогдору – Аналитика экосистемасынын өсүп келе жаткан жылдызы

Киришүү Технология боюнча башкы директор (CTO) катары мен ар дайым биздин аналитикага болгон мамилебизди өзгөрткөн жаңы технологияларды издеп жүрөм. Акыркы бир нече жылда менин көңүлүмдү бурган жана чоң үмүт берген технологиянын бири - Аналитика...

Read More